Florida Lawmakers Introduce Bills To Ban Sweepstakes Casinos
Briefly

Florida lawmakers have introduced bills, HB 953 and SB 1404, to ban sweepstakes casinos by extending existing gambling prohibitions to include online gambling and sports wagering. The legislation defines sweepstakes casinos under these terms and states that violations could lead to third-degree felony charges. While critics argue the platforms exploit players and evade gaming laws, proponents assert that participation is optional, likening it to traditional gaming rather than gambling. The Social and Promotional Games Association has cautioned that the bills may yield adverse effects by misunderstanding these gaming platforms.
Critics argue that the platforms circumvent gaming law and take advantage of players.
The prohibition basically covers every participant in the supply chain - i.e., operators, vendors and suppliers.
